Bioinformatics Trainers Fellowship

Field of Study
  • Bioinformatics
  • Computational biology
  • Evolutionary genomics
  • Biostatistics
  • Computer science, or related fields
Level Fellowship
Country Kenya
Eligibility
  • Ability to identify potential problems and trouble-shoot solutions, written, interpersonal, communication skills and initiative.
  • Ability to work independently as well as collaboratively on research teams.
  • Excellent organizational capability to logically and effectively structure and organize tasks and set priorities.
  • Results driven; ability to judiciously spend resources available to achieve the most optimal outcomes
  • Ability to build and lead strong teams and achieve projected milestones
  • Strong communication skills, both oral, written, and public speaking skills
  • Ability to digest, synthesize, and break down complex content through various teachingchannels.
  • Essential:
      • Minimum master degree level qualification with technical background in any of the following: bioinformatics, computational
      • biology, evolutionary genomics, biostatistics, computer science, or related fields
      • Experience in computational biology, scripting, querying or statistical analysis languages such as python, R, Linux environment for high performance computing.
      • Understanding of modern software development workflow, including version control and continuous integration.
      • In depth knowledge of relevant public and proprietary databases, methods, and tools.
  • Desirable:
      • Experience applying computational approaches to multi-dimensional datasets to deliver insights and hypotheses, e.g., multivariate analyses, Bayesian and machine learning approaches.
      • Experience in design, execution and interpretation of in vivo and/or in vitro biological experiments generating large NGS datasets
      • Previous work with mosquitoes, or knowledge and ecology of mosquitoes will be an added advantage
      • Experience working with cloud computing environment
      • Experience in successfully leading teams
      • English and French are the working languages of the PAMCA Secretariat. For this position, fluency in oral and written English is required. Knowledge of another working language (French, Portuguese) is an added advantage.
Requirements
  1. A cover letter detailing your technical qualifications, experience and motivation for applying.
  2. A detailed CV outlining your core competences.
  3. Two references who can be contacted for recommendation.

Notes:

  • All completed applications should submitted by the deadline of December 31, 2021, at 6:00 pm EAT.
  • Please submit your completed application via email to careers@pamca.org
Deadline 31-Dec-21
Organization Pan African Mosquito Control Association
How to Apply Official Link
Coverage
  • This is a 2-year fixed term full-time training fellowship with compensation including monthly stipend to cover living expenses and support for international travel for training purposes.
  • The position is available beginning January 2022- December 2023.
  • No additional benefits is provided for this position.
